线索二叉树是一种()结构。

题目

线索二叉树是一种()结构。

  • A、逻辑
  • B、逻辑和存储
  • C、物理
  • D、线性
如果没有搜索结果或未解决您的问题,请直接 联系老师 获取答案。
相似问题和答案

第1题:

( 13 )如果将该二叉树存储为对称序线索二叉树,则结点 E 的右线索指向结点

A ) A

B ) B

C ) C

D ) D


正确答案:A

第2题:

二叉树在线索化后,仍不能有效求解的问题是()。

A、前序线索二叉树中求前序后继

B、中序线索二叉树中求中序前驱

C、中序线索二叉树中求中序后继

D、后序线索二叉树中求后序后继


参考答案:D

第3题:

对n个结点的线索二叉树,线索有()个。


参考答案:n+1

第4题:

关于各种非空线索二叉树中空指针的个数有如下说法:

①任一非空先序线索二叉树有2个空指针。

②任一非空中序线索二叉树有2个空指针。

③任一非空后序线索二叉树有2个空指针。

其中说法准确的个数是(5)。

A.0

B.1

C.2

D.3


正确答案:B
解析:非空先序线索二叉树有1或2个空指针,如图13-39所示。

易知,先序序列的最后一个结点一定是叶子结点,该结点无后继,于是其右指针为空。先序序列的第一个结点一定是根结点,其无前驱,若根结点无左子树,显然其左指针为空,同时注意到,第一个结点的右指针、最后一个结点的左指针以及夹在第一个结点(根结点)和最后一个结点之间的任一结点的左右指针不是指向其左右子树便是指向前驱或后继的线索,均非空,于是该树中共有2个空指针;若根结点有左子树,那么根结点的左指针指向其左子树,同时也注意到,第一个结点(根结点)的右指针、最后一个结点的左指针以及夹在第一个结点和最后一个结点之间的任一结点的左右指针不是指向其左右子树便是指向前驱或后继的线索,均非空,于是该树中便只有一个非空指针。因此①错误。易知,任一非空中序线索二叉树中,中序遍历的第一个结点肯定是左子树为空的结点,它无前驱,其左指针为空;最后一个结点肯定是右子树为空的结点,它无后继,其右指针为空;第一个结点的右指针、最后一个结点的左指针以及夹在第一个结点和最后一个结点之间的任一结点的左右指针不是指向其左右子树便是指向前驱或后继的线索,均非空。因此,空指针一定是2个。因此②准确。非空后序线索二叉树有1或2个空指针(如图13—40所示)。

其推理论证类似于非空先序线索二叉树,在此不再赘述。因此③不准确。

第5题:

以下数据结构中,()是线性结构。

A.有向图

B.栈

C.线索二叉树

D.B树


正确答案:B

第6题:

线索二叉树 名词解释


参考答案:利用二叉树的一些空闲指针指向该结点的前驱或后继,这种指针叫线索,线索后了的二叉树,称为线索二叉树.

第7题:

以下数据结构中,属于线性结构的是______。

A.有向图

B.队列

C.线索二叉树

D.B树


正确答案:B

第8题:

(15)如果将该二叉树存储为对称序线索二叉树,则结点C的左线索指向( )。

A)结点A

B)结点B

C)结点E

D)结点G


正确答案:A

(15)【答案】A)
【解析】在结点的空指针域中存放的该结点在某种遍历次序下的前驱或后继结点的指针叫做线索(thread),其中在空的左指针域存放的指向其前驱结点的指针叫做左线索,空的指针域存放的指向其后的指针叫做右线索。对一棵二叉树中的所有结点空指针 域按照某种遍历次序加线索的过程叫做线索化,被线索化了的二叉树称作结索二叉树,将二叉树存储为对称序线索二叉树,则结点C的左线索指向其中序遍历前驱结点A。

第9题:

如果将该二叉树存储为对称序线索二叉树,则节点H的左线索指向______。

A.节点A

B.节点C

C.节点E

D.节点G


正确答案:B

第10题:

线索二叉树是一种( )结构。

A.逻辑

B.存储

C.线性

D.物理


正确答案:D